Block walls serve both functional and visual purposes in landscaping, offering structure, privacy, and visual interest to outdoor areas. These walls can be used to keep soil on sloped properties, specify garden beds, or develop clear borders within a landscape. The choice of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- impacts both the strength and look of the wall. Correct planning guarantees stability, particularly for taller walls, with factors to consider for drain, reinforcement, and soil pressure. Installation starts with a well-prepared base, often involving excavation and leveling to make sure the wall stays straight and stable gradually. Mortar or adhesive might be used depending upon the block type, and reinforcement like rebar can improve resilience. A experienced landscaper guarantees each course is level and lined up, avoiding future moving or cracking. Block walls likewise use imaginative opportunities through finishes, textures, and colors, enabling them to complement the surrounding landscape. Incorporating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the tough edges, making the wall both practical and visually attractive. Regular examinations and small repairs help keep the wall's stability for many years to come
